Steering have two considerable types. Above seat steering will make it easier to push the bike around, easy to practice and get used to, and much more aerodynamic because the arms are being tucked in. The problem however is that this steering has small clearance for knees and legs. Tall people will have to get on and off the bicycle awkwardly.

Bigger machines offer the best comfortability. It can accommodate all sizes and body shapes but consumes a lot of space. If there is not enough space, then choosing a foldable bike is necessary. They are flimsy that large ones but have a much shorter lifespan. However, it is ideal for spaces that are cramped and tight. The good thing about foldable ones is that it can be stored almost anywhere.

A long wheelbase bike is good for those that enjoys touring around while riding in low speeds. Short wheelbase is perfect for city riding and commuting due to its compact designs. Compact long wheelbase will make a beginner learn quickly. It has high seats which make the rider visible in traffic and the frames is stable compared to other designs.
